![Cum să vă verificați pagina de Facebook cu o bifă gri](/f/0829595434235d0019bf35a9d39be801.jpg?width=100&height=100)
De multe ori se întâmplă să apăsăm din greșeală sau greșit „shift + ștergere‘La dosare. Prin natura umană, aveți obiceiul de a folosi „shift + Del„În loc să folosești doar„Șterge' opțiune. De fapt, am avut acest incident cu câteva zile în urmă. Lucram la un proiect și mi-am salvat fișierul de lucru într-un director. În acel director erau multe fișiere nedorite și trebuie șterse definitiv. Așa că am început să le șterg pe rând. În timp ce ștergeam acele fișiere, am apăsat din greșeală pe „schimbare ștergere‘La unul dintre dosarele mele importante. Fișierul a fost șters definitiv din directorul meu. Mă întrebam cum să recuperez fișierele șterse și nu aveam nicio idee despre ce să fac. Aproape că am petrecut mult timp restaurând fișierul, dar fără noroc.
Cunoscând un pic de cunoștințe tehnice, știam despre modul în care sistemul de fișiere și HDD lucrări. Când ștergeți un fișier accidental, conținutul fișierului nu este șters de pe computer. Tocmai este eliminat din folderul bazei de date și nu puteți vedea fișierul în director, dar rămâne încă undeva pe hard disk. Practic sistemul are un indicator de listă pentru blocurile de pe dispozitivul de stocare care încă are datele. Datele nu sunt șterse de pe dispozitivul de stocare a blocului decât dacă și până când suprascrieți cu un fișier nou. În acest punct de vedere am lansat că fișierul șters poate rămâne în continuare undeva într-o zonă neindexată a
Hard disk. Cu toate acestea, este recomandat să demontați imediat un dispozitiv imediat ce vă dați seama că ați șters orice fișier important. Unmount vă ajută să preveniți suprascrierea fișierelor blocate cu un fișier nou.În acest scenariu, nu am vrut să scriu în exces acele date, de aceea am preferat să caut pe hard disk fără a le monta.
În mod normal în Windows primim tone de instrumente terță parte pentru recuperarea datelor pierdute, dar în Linux doar câțiva. Oricum folosesc Ubuntu ca sistem de operare și este foarte dificil să găsești un instrument care să recupereze fișierul pierdut. În timpul cercetărilor mele am aflat despre „Bisturiu‘Un instrument care rulează pe întregul hard disk și recuperează un fișier pierdut. Am instalat și mi-am recuperat cu succes fișierul pierdut cu ajutorul Bisturiu instrument. Este un instrument cu adevărat uimitor, trebuie să spun.
Acest lucru se poate întâmpla și cu tine. Așa că m-am gândit să vă împărtășesc experiența mea. În acest articol vă voi arăta cum să recuperați fișierele șterse cu ajutorul instrumentului scalpel. Deci iată-ne.
Bisturiu este o recuperare open source a sistemului de fișiere pentru Linux și Mac sisteme de operare. Instrumentul vizitează stocarea bazei de date bloc și identifică fișierele șterse din acesta și le recuperează instantaneu. În afară de recuperarea fișierelor, este util și pentru investigația criminalistică digitală.
Pentru a instala Scalpel, deschideți terminalul făcând „CTrl + Alt + T”De pe desktop și rulați următoarea comandă.
$ sudo apt-get install scalpel
Se citesc listele de pachete... Terminat. Crearea arborelui dependenței Citirea informațiilor de stare... Terminat. Următoarele pachete NOI vor fi instalate: bisturiu. 0 actualizat, 1 nou instalat, 0 pentru eliminat și 390 nu actualizat. Trebuie să obțineți 0 B / 33,9 kB de arhive. După această operație, vor fi folosiți 118 kB de spațiu suplimentar pe disc. Selectarea scalpelului pachetului neselectat anterior. (Citirea bazei de date... 151082 fișiere și directoare instalate în prezent.) Despachetarea bisturiului (de la... / scalpel_1.60-1build1_i386.deb)... Se procesează declanșatoarele pentru man-db... Configurarea bisturiului (1.60-1build1) ...[e-mail protejat]:~$
Pentru a instala instrumentul de recuperare a bisturiului, trebuie mai întâi activați depozitul epel. Odată activat, puteți face ‘da‘Pentru a-l instala așa cum se arată.
# yum instalați bisturiul
Plugin-uri încărcate: fastestmirror. Încărcarea vitezei oglinzii din fișierul gazdă cache * bază: centos.01link.hk * epel: mirror.nus.edu.sg * epel-source: mirror.nus.edu.sg. Configurarea procesului de instalare. Rezolvarea dependențelor. -> Executarea verificării tranzacției. > Pachetul scalpel.i686 0: 2.0-1.el6 va fi instalat. -> Rezoluție de dependență finalizată Dependențe rezolvate Dimensiune depozit versiune arhivă versiune. Instalarea: scalpel i686 2.0-1.el6 epel 50 k Rezumatul tranzacției. Instalați 1 pachet (e) Dimensiune totală descărcare: 50 k. Dimensiune instalată: 108 k. Este ok [y / N]: y. Descărcarea pachetelor: scalpel-2.0-1.el6.i686.rpm | 50 kB 00:00 Rularea rpm_check_debug. Rularea testului de tranzacție. Testul tranzacției a reușit. Rularea tranzacției Instalare: scalpel-2.0-1.el6.i686 1/1 Verificare: scalpel-2.0-1.el6.i686 1/1 Instalat: scalpel.i686 0: 2.0-1.el6 Finalizat!
Odată ce bisturiul este instalat, trebuie să faceți editare de text. Utilitarul scalpel implicit are propriul său fișier de configurare în „/etc‘Directorul și calea completă este„/etc/scalpel/scalpel.conf”Sau„/etc/scalpel.conf“. Puteți observa că totul este comentat (#). Deci, înainte de a rula bisturiul, trebuie să decomentați formatul de fișier pe care trebuie să îl recuperați. Cu toate acestea, descomentați întregul fișier consumă mult timp și va genera rezultate false imense.
Să zicem, de exemplu, vreau să recuperez doar „.jpg„Fișiere, deci pur și simplu descommentați”.jpg‘Secțiunea fișier pentru fișierul de configurare a scalpelului.
# GIF și fișiere JPG (foarte frecvente) \ xff \ xd8 \ xff \ xe0 \ x00 \ x10 \ xff \ xd9
Mergeți la terminal și tastați următoarea sintaxă. „/dev/sda1‘Este o locație a unui dispozitiv de unde fișierul este deja șters.
$ sudo scalpel / dev / sda1-o output
„-o‘Comutatorul indică un director de ieșire, în care doriți să restaurați fișierele șterse. Asigurați-vă că acest director este gol înainte de a rula orice comandă, altfel vă va da o eroare. Ieșirea comenzii de mai sus este.
Bisturiu versiunea 1.60. Scris de Golden G. Richard al III-lea, bazat pe Foremost 0.69. Se deschide ținta "/ dev / sda1" Fișierul imagine trece 1/2. / dev / sda1: 6,1% | ***** | 6,6 GB 39:16 ETA
După cum vedeți, bisturiul își realizează acum procesul și va dura mult timp pentru a recupera fișierul șters, în funcție de spațiul pe disc pe care încercați să-l scanați și de viteza mașinii.
V-aș recomanda tuturor să aveți obiceiul de a folosi numai șterge in loc de "Shift + Delete“. Pentru că așa cum s-a spus, prevenirea este întotdeauna mai bună decât vindecarea.